Engineered Hardwood Flooring – an economical solution for hardwood flooring in your home. Engineered hardwood flooring is constructed from several layers of wood pressed together with the top layer consisting of the actual hardwood. Types of New Carpet There are many different fiber types of carpet and carpeting styles to choose from. When looking for new carpet installation in your home, our team at A1 Floors is here to help you choose the best style for your home. - Nylon Carpet – the most durable and stain resistant carpet flooring option available. It is the carpet of choice for homes with pets and children. - Polyester Carpet – maintains a luxurious look and feel with a wide range of colors and styles to choose from. Great for homes with normal traffic. - Olefin Carpet – great for stain and moisture resistance but not the best for wearability compared to Nylon and Polyester. - Wool Carpet – enjoyed by many for its natural beauty and natural soil resistant qualities but does not fair well for stain resistance.
